On 25 Sep 2017, Lukas Schwaighofer wrote:

>If you want to keep using git-buildpackage, I'd suggest you do the
>following:
>
>Add a file debian/gbp.conf with the following contents and commit it:
>===
>[DEFAULT]
>pristine-tar = True
>upstream-tag = upstream/v%(version)s
>
>[buildpackage]
>ignore-branch = True
>===
>this allows you to use the gbp commands without specifying the same
>parameters over and over.  It also makes working with the repository
>easier for someone else.
